Abstract
A pallet structure having a preset shape for holding a support, the pallet structure comprising a shape main body and at least one support accommodated in the shape main body. The shape main body is provided with transverse grooves for accommodating a fork for lifting pallet. An elongate transverse strip can be placed in the transverse groove. The rigidity and load capacity of the pallet structure can be enhanced when placed on the ground with goods or lifted from the ground. The shape main body is provided with vertical grooves conformed to the appearance of the support, which allows the support on the shape main body to not easily displace and loosen, and also provides supporting and fork-lifting rigidity during carrying the goods with better weather resistance to avoid moisture and rust. Moreover, different load capacities can be achieved by modifying the amount, material, shape, thickness, etc. of the support.
Claims
1. A pallet structure having preset shape for holding support, characterized by comprising: a shape main body, including at least one supporting groove therein; and a plurality of supports, accommodated in the supporting groove to be integrated with the shape main body.
2. The pallet structure having preset shape for holding support according to claim 1, characterized in that the supporting groove is a vertical groove to accommodate the supports.
3. The pallet structure having preset shape for holding support according to claim 2, characterized in that the support is a grounding stand.
4. The pallet structure having preset shape for holding support according to claim 1, characterized in that the supporting groove is a transverse groove to accommodate the supports.
5. The pallet structure having preset shape for holding support according to claim 4, characterized in that the support is a transverse strip.
6. The pallet structure having preset shape for holding support according to claim 1, characterized in that the supports includes a grounding stand and a transverse strip, wherein the transverse strip is used to fix the grounding stand to limit the movement of the grounding stand.
7. The pallet structure having preset shape for holding support according to claim 1, characterized in that a upper cover plate is disposed on the shape main body to cover the shape main body and protect the supports.
8. The pallet structure having preset shape for holding support according to claim 7, characterized in that the upper cover plate includes holes to reduce the weight of the upper cover plate.
9. The pallet structure having preset shape for holding support according to claim 1, characterized in that the supports are fixed to the shape main body by welding, gluing, ultrasonic, high frequency or fastening.
10. The pallet structure having preset shape for holding support according to claim 1, characterized in that the shape main body includes a plurality of foot bases in the rear side.

[0015] On the other hand, if the shape main body 10 and the support (the grounding stand 20 and the transverse strip 30) are made of plastic material, the support (the grounding stand and the transverse strip 30) can be fixed in the supporting grooves (the vertical groove 11 and the transverse grooves 12) of the shape main body 10 by ultrasonic or high-frequency welding. Moreover, regardless of whether the shape main body 10 and the support (the grounding stand 20 and the transverse strip 30) are made of metal, plastic or other materials, the support (the grounding stand 20 and the transverse strip 30) can be fixed in the supporting grooves (the vertical groove 11 and the transverse grooves 12) of the shape main body 10 by glue. Excepting for glue, the support (the grounding stand 20 and the transverse strip 30) can be fixed in the supporting grooves (the vertical groove 11 and the transverse grooves 12) of the shape main body 10 by screws, rivets or the likes. Furthermore, if the strength requirements are low, a tight fit can also be used to directly engage the support (the grounding stand 20 and the transverse strip 30) with the supporting grooves (the vertical groove 11 and the transverse grooves 12) of the shape main body 10. It can be known that the above-mention is merely illustrative, and the corresponding fixing manner (with or without fasteners) is currently common and can be simply replaced.

[0019] The material of the shape main body 10 and the upper cover plate 50 may be plastic or made of other various materials. The production method is not limited to blister, injection or compression. The other materials of the pallet structure 1 are not necessarily made of a specific material. The pallet structure 1 can also be used in combination with different materials, quantities, thicknesses, shapes, etc. on the material, so as to meet the requirements of different using scenarios and load capacities. In the case that the shape main body 10 is configured with supports with different quantities and materials to meet the requirements of different using scenarios and load capacities, the number of molds can be greatly saved to decrease the production difficulty.
[0020] Furthermore, in case of the shape main body 10 and the upper cover 50 have certain rigidity and strength, in some applications, only a fewer amount of supports (or even no supports) are needed be used to form the pallets. The shape main body 10, supports and upper cover plate 50 of the pallet structure 1 can be produced and installed by using any common processes, such as applying fasteners or without fasteners (for example: welding, gluing, ultrasonic, high frequency or gluing, etc.).
[0021] According to the present invention, the pallet structure having a preset shape for holding a support is easy and convenient to manufacture. The structure is rigid, firm and lightweight, so that the pallet is also suitable for storage and transport.
